  • I still watch it. But don't really have the interest like I used to. As you say, all the cars are the same now and it used to be a lot more chaotic when it wasn't part of the championship as you had privateers in all sorts of cars lining up for that one race against the pro teams. 

    Plus, I was a Peter Brock fan for so long, followed him from the HDT days, then in his various Mobil 1 Racing cars (Commodore, BMW, Sierra then back to a Commodore, then I started follwing HRT when he joined them in 1993. When HRT folded and merged with Triple 8 Racing, I lost interest in that team and started following David Reynolds, mainly because of his stunner of a missus.
